Protein Brownie Bites - Healthy Delicious Treat this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 3 very ripe bananas
  • ½ cup smooth peanut butter or almond butter
  • 1/2 cup vanilla or chocolate protein powder (about 2 scoops)
  • 1/4 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• Sprinkle of chocolate chips (mini preferred, optional)

Preparation of the Protein Brownie Bites

Mashing the Bananas

The foundation of our delicious Protein Brownie Bites starts with the bananas. It’s crucial that they are very ripe, meaning they have plenty of brown spots and are soft to the touch. Overripe bananas are naturally sweeter and have a creamier texture, which is exactly what we need for moist and flavorful brownies. Begin extract by peeling your three ripe bananas and placing them into a medium-sized mixing bowl. Use a sturdy fork or a potato masher to thoroughly mash the bananas until they are almost completely smooth. A few small lumps are acceptable, but aim for a consistency that is more liquid than solid. This mashed banana will act as our binder and provide natural sweetness, reducing the need for added sugars.

Combining Wet Ingredients

Once your bananas are mashed to perfection, it’s time to incorporate the other wet ingredients. Add the ½ cup of smooth peanut butter or almond butter directly into the bowl with the mashed bananas. If your peanut butter or almond butter has separated (oil on top), give it a good stir before measuring to ensure you have a consistent, creamy texture. The nut butter adds healthy fats, a rich flavor, and contributes to the fudgy texture of the brownies. Stir the nut butter into the banana mixture until it’s well combined. You want a relatively smooth, homogenous paste at this stage. Don’t worry if it looks a little rustic; the dry ingredients will help bring it all together.

Incorporating Dry Ingredients

Now, let’s add the dry components that will transform our banana-nut butter mixture into brownie batter. Measure out ½ cup of your chosen protein powder. Whether you opt for vanilla or chocolate protein powder will slightly influence the final flavor profile, with chocolate powder yielding a more intense chocolate taste. This protein powder is key to making these “Protein Brownie Bites” a more satisfying and nutrient-dense treat. Next, add the ¼ cup of unsweetened cocoa powder. This ingredient is essential for that classic brownie flavor and rich, dark color. Sift the cocoa powder if it tends to clump, as this will ensure it disperses evenly throughout the batter. Gradually add these dry ingredients to the wet mixture. Use a spatula or a wooden spoon to gently fold everything together. Be careful not to overmix at this stage. Mix just until no dry streaks of protein powder or cocoa powder remain. Overmixing can develop the gluten in the protein powder, potentially leading to tougher bites.

Adding Optional Chocolate Chips

For those who truly want to indulge, this is where the magic happens. If you’re using them, now is the time to add a sprinkle of chocolate chips. Mini chocolate chips are ideal because they distribute more evenly and melt slightly into the batter, creating delightful pockets of gooey chocolate throughout your Protein Brownie Bites. You can also use regular chocolate chips, but just a smaller amount to avoid overwhelming the other flavors. Gently fold the chocolate chips into the batter. Again, the goal here is to distribute them without overworking the batter. A few quick folds should suffice. If you prefer a less sweet bite or are aiming for a purer chocolate flavor, you can certainly omit the chocolate chips.

Baking the Protein Brownie Bites

The final step is to bake these delightful bites.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a mini muffin tin with paper liners, or if you don’t have liners, you can lightly grease the tin. This recipe is perfect for mini muffin tins because it yields small, bite-sized portions that are easy to handle and share. Spoon the batter evenly into the prepared mini muffin cups, filling each about two-thirds of the way full. The batter will be thick, so you might need to use a spoon or a small cookie scoop to get it into the cups. Place the muffin tin in the preheated oven and bake for approximately 15-20 minutes. The exact baking time will depend on your oven and the size of your muffin tin. You’ll know they are done when a toothpick inserted into the center of a bite comes out with a few moist crum extractbs attached, but no wet batter. Be careful not to overbake them, as this can result in dry bites. Once baked, remove the muffin tin from the oven and let the Protein Brownie Bites cool in the tin for about 5-10 minutes before carefully trans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ely. This cooling period is important for them to set properly and achieve the perfect chewy texture.

How long do these Protein Brownie Bites last?

St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ator, these Protein Brownie Bites should stay fresh for up to 5 days. You can also freeze them for longer storage, up to 2-3 months, and thaw them overnight in the fridge when you’re ready to enjoy them.

What kind of protein powder works best?

Most types of protein powder will work well in this recipe. Whey protein, casein protein, or plant-based protein powders (like pea or soy) are all excellent choices. The flavor of the protein powder will slightly influence the final taste, so choose one you enjoy!

Protein Brownie Bites – Healthy Delicious Treat

A healthy and delicious treat made with ripe bananas, nut butter, protein powder, and cocoa powder, with optional chocolate chips.

Prep Time
15 Minutes

Cook Time
20 Minutes

Total Time
35 Minutes

Servings
Approximately 24 mini bites

Ingredients

  • 3 very ripe bananas
  • 1/2 cup smooth peanut butter or almond butter
  • 1/2 cup vanilla or chocolate protein powder (about 2 scoops)
  • 1/4 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• Sprinkle of mini chocolate chips (optional)

Instructions

  1. Step 1
    Mash 3 very ripe bananas in a bowl until smooth, leaving a few small lumps acceptable.
  2. Step 2
    Add 1/2 cup of smooth peanut butter or almond butter to the mashed bananas and stir until well combined into a homogenous paste.
  3. Step 3
    Gradually add 1/2 cup of protein powder and 1/4 cup of unsweetened cocoa powder to the wet mixture. Gently fold until no dry streaks remain, being careful not to overmix.
  4. Step 4
    Gently fold in a sprinkle of mini chocolate chips (optional) for pockets of gooey chocolate.
  5. Step 5
    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Spoon batter into a prepared mini muffin tin, filling each cup about two-thirds full.
  6. Step 6
    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with moist crumbs attached. Cool in the tin for 5-10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
